Description 

Short face climb, just past Fireplace on the far southern end of Boot Hill.The names of these climbs are in tribute to the movie:"TOUCHING THE VOID"I would like to name the wall "ALPINE FACE"However it has not been named yet.


Protection 

5 bolts to chain anchors

rating: 5.9-

If you use the arete, it's mostly 5.6 with 1-2 moves of 5.9. If you don't, it's contrived. The other climb on this wall is ok, this one was not worth the hike in my opinion.
